Use the dropdown menus below to select the distance measure used for
local post-optimization (Chamfer or Hausdorff), the
number of samples to be drawn from the NPE posterior, and the
visualization mode for the posterior samples.
A higher number of posterior samples may lead to more accurate paths but
will increase the computation time. The parallel coordinate plot of the
posterior samples can either show all samples with their distance to the
target path or visualize the best 25% of samples with their designated
clusters, with unassigned samples shown as outliers in gray.
After submitting a path and querying the NPE model, the path of the
best-performing posterior sample will be shown. The best sample from each
cluster will be subjected to local post-optimization, which becomes
available shortly afterward and can be toggled using the "Optimized"
checkbox. The slider allows you to adjust the animation speed of the
actuated four-bar mechanism.
